Resolving Your Down WordPress Site
When your WordPress site suddenly decides to take a break, it can be depressing. Don't fret! Most platform issues can be solved with a little bit of debugging.
First, inspect your site's error messages. They often offer valuable hints about the problem. If you see a blank page, it could point to a theme conflict. Try turning off your recently installed plugins one by one to isolate the culprit.
After that, examine your theme. A broken theme can also result in display issues. Try switching to a standard WordPress theme to figure out if the problem is with your theme.
If you've attempted these steps and still encounter problems, it might be time to get in touch with a WordPress developer. They can help you in resolving more serious issues.

Frequent WordPress Errors and How to Fix Them
Encountering errors on your WordPress website can be frustrating. Luckily, many common issues have straightforward solutions. ,Here are a few of the most typical WordPress errors you might face and how to troubleshoot them:
- {White screen of death|:The dreaded white screen can occur when there is an issue with your theme or plugins. Try deactivating all plugins and switching to a default theme to see if that resolves the problem. If so, reactivate plugins one by one to isolate the culprit.
- {Broken links|: If you encounter broken links on your site, use a plugin like Broken Link Checker to scan for them. The plugin will list all broken links and provide suggestions for fixing them. You can also manually check your website's content for any invalid URLs.
- {404 errors|: These errors indicate that the requested page cannot be found. Make sure your permalinks are set up correctly and that all necessary pages and posts exist. You can also use a plugin like 301 Redirects to redirect users from broken links to similar content.
Through following these tips, you can quickly fix common WordPress errors and keep your website running smoothly. Keep in mind that if you're still experiencing problems, don't hesitate to seek help from a WordPress developer or support forum.
